Resumen
This work dynamically analyzes the structural behavior of a railway bridge will short reinforced concrete composed of two "I" section beams parallel and bi supported, from the stresses and strains to which it is subject due to the load of a railway vehicle, using for this the rail vehicle and the computational routine implemented by Beghetto (2006).The beams that make up the structure have been subdivided into twenty finite element Euler-Bernoulli beam and the amplitude of irregularities of the rails were taken with a value of 2.5mm.The problem was analyzed for a speed range of the railway vehicle 1 to 100km/h.After that, we compare the results with the dynamic analysis with the values of a pseudo-static analysis increased by the dynamic impact coefficient of NBR 7187 (ABNT, 2003).In this comparison, it appears that the values found for the dynamic analysis outweigh the pseudo-static analysis of values when the vehicle moves on the bridge at nearly the speed resonant condition. On the other hand, when the resonant speeds far condition, the coefficient of impact prescribed by NBR 7187 (ABNT, 2003) meets expectations.
